2. Career Transition Assistance Plan (CTAP):
Are you a current or former federal employee displaced from the Department of Health and Human Services? If yes, confirm:
     • you are located in the same local commuting area of the vacancy; AND
     • you are applying to a position that is at or below the grade level of the position from which you were or will be separated; AND
     • you are applying to a position that does not have greater promotion potential than the position from which you were or will be separated; AND
     • your last performance rating of record is at least fully successful or the equivalent.
For more information, review the USAJOBS Help Center.
 
To verify your eligibility, you must submit the following documents at the time of application: (1) Documentation showing abolishment of position or separation (i.e., Certificate of Expected Separation (CES), Agency certification that you are in a surplus organization or occupation, Notice that your position is being abolished, Letter stating you are eligible for discontinued service retirement, Specific Reduction-in-Force separation notice, OR Notice of proposed removal because you declined a directed reassignment or transfer of function out of the local commuting area); (2) Your latest performance rating showing a rating of at least "fully successful" (level 3); AND (3) Your latest Notification of Personnel Action, Standard Form 50 (SF-50), or equivalent personnel action showing your tenure, position occupied, and duty station.

3. Interagency Career Transition Assistance Plan (ICTAP):
Are you a current career or career-conditional competitive service employee or a former career competitive service employee displaced from a position in a Federal agency other than the Department of Health and Human Services? If yes, confirm:
     • you are located in the same local commuting area of the vacancy; AND
     • you are applying to a position that is at or below the grade level of the position from which you were or will be separated; AND
     • you are applying to a position that does not have greater promotion potential than the position from which you were or will be separated; AND
     • your last performance rating of record is at least fully successful or the equivalent.
For more information, review the USAJOBS Help Center
 
To verify your eligibility, you must submit the following documents at the time of application: (1) Proof of Eligibility (Reduction-in-Force separation notice, Notice of proposed removal for failure to relocate, notice of injury compensation termination, OR notice of disability annuity termination); (2) Your latest performance rating showing a rating of at least "fully successful" (level 3); AND (3) Your most recent Notification of Personnel Action, Standard Form 50 (SF-50), or equivalent personnel action, showing your tenure, position occupied, and duty station. NOTE: Your proof of eligibility must be dated within a year of the date of your application in order to meet ICTAP eligibility.

2. In the last five years, based on the closing date of this announcement, have you served or are you currently serving as an Executive Branch political, Schedule C, or Non-career SES appointee? You can find out if you have held one of these appointment types by looking at your Standard Form 50s in your Electronic Official Personnel Folder (eOPF), in Section 5 where the legal authorities are listed.
  • A political appointee is an appointment made by the President without confirmation by the Senate (5 CFR 213.3102(c)) OR an assistant position to a top-level federal official if filled by a person designated by the President as a White House Fellow (5 CFR 213.3102(z)).
  • A Schedule C appointee occupies a position excepted from the competitive service by the President, or by the Director of OPM, because of the confidential or policy-determining nature of the position duties (5 CFR 213.3301 and 5 CFR 213.3302).
  • A Non-career SES appointee is approved by the White House and serves at the pleasure of the appointing official without time limitations (5 CFR 317 Subpart F).
